Prisoner’s New Charge Adds to Horrific Case of Raping Three Underage Girls

In a troubling development, a Pennsylvania man awaiting trial for the alleged sexual assaults of three underage girls now faces additional charges following an incident inside a local prison. The case has taken a new turn as he reportedly vandalized prison property.

Imarr Finley, age 25 and hailing from Harrisburg, has had a presence in the Dauphin County legal system since December 2024. Originally apprehended for allegedly abducting a 12-year-old girl on her route home from school, Finley was accused of taking her to his residence and sexually assaulting her, as detailed by court records accessed through Pennlive.com.

Beyond this grievous incident, Finley has been charged with the rape of two other minors. The victims, ages 17 and another between 13 and 14, were added to the record as reported by Pennlive.com, highlighting the gravity of the allegations against him.

The most recent charges emerged from a July 8 episode during which Finley allegedly shattered a window in the control room of the prison’s P block while exercising his recreation time out of his cell. This information was disclosed in a probable cause affidavit reviewed by Pennlive.com.

The affidavit, filed by the Dauphin County District Attorney’s Office, claimed two corrections officers saw Finley break the window, which caused $772 in damage.

Court records show Finley was charged on Thursday with institutional vandalism, a second-degree misdemeanor.

For that charge, he was arraigned on Thursday afternoon and a preliminary hearing has been scheduled for Aug. 4. News Media reached out to the prison for comment.

The first alleged rape occurred on Nov. 25, 2024, in the uptown Harrisburg area, according to police.

According to Pennlive.com, the girl told authorities that a man dressed in all black and a mask over his face was following her.

The man, who police say was Finley, got the girl to follow him to his house, where he allegedly raped her and threatened the girl’s family if she told anyone, Pennlive.com reported. Days later on Dec. 4, 2024, Finley was arrested by Harrisburg police after he fled out the second story window of a home and tried to flee by running across rooftops, according to authorities.

On March 23, 2026, Finley was charged in connection with the rape of a 13- or 14-year-old girl who he allegedly lured to his house with a fake Snapchat photo, Pennlive.com reported.

Four days later, he was charged with raping a 17-year-old girl after authorities said DNA evidence tied him to the crime, according to the outlet.

Finley is being held without bond and is due to appear in court for the rape charges on July 30.
